As the Materials Lab Technician, you will be working alongside a market-leading Defence and Aerospace company who are constantly growing and developing. They are always looking to bring on new talents such as yourself and further develop your skills to enable you to grow within the company and industry!
Due to the nature of what you will be working on, you will be required to obtain high level MOD security clearance.
You will be involved in:
- Operate and maintain analytical instruments.
- Perform baseline chemical, mechanical, and thermal tests and document results
- Inspect product samples visually, record findings (defects, dimensional tolerances)
- Perform basic calculations (concentrations, % deviation, etc.) and compile data
- Stock, distribute, and rotate consumables and equipment
- Set up, dismantle, and clean apparatus; wash and store glassware
- Maintain a clean, organised, and hazard‑aware lab environment
- Perform and log calibration checks on instruments
- Identify and raise non‑conformances, facilitating investigations and corrective actions
- Liaise with stakeholders to understand testing priorities
Your skillset may include:
- Knowledge of chemical testing
- Metalogy testing - using microscopes
- Hardness checking - Rockwell and Vickers hardness testing
- Ability to follow standard operating procedures (SOPs) accurately
- Ability to manage changing priorities in a dynamic environment
- Experience with SAP or similar systems
- Continuous improvement mindset with a focus on efficiency and accuracy
- Logical approach to problem-solving and data interpretation
